Kamatics Corporation is Hiring a CNC Programmer Near Bennington, VT

Overview
Essential Duties and Responsibilities
The individual will be responsible for the accurate programming of CNC machines for all assigned jobs. Will provide training and on-going support of CNC Machinists on the set up and operation of machines to ensure programs run as expected. Will trouble shoot with machinists as needed. Will cross train in the operation of all 3, 4 and 5 axis CNC machines and will serve as an operator when required. As time allows will also cross train and operate manual machines. Will actively participate in and contribute ideas to all continuous improvement activities that are related to programming and CNC/manual machine operations.
  • Will be responsible for CNC machine programming of assigned parts and tooling to include:
    • Simplifying robust programs for CNC machine operator
    • Providing well documented instructions
    • Adherence to best practice, consistent with protocols
    • Ensuring best stack up of tolerances and good match to print requirements in order of operations
    • Providing ongoing support of operators when the programs are run.
  • Will Interface with Engineering in support of CNC programming and tooling needs
  • Will collaborate with production and project engineers and production teams on the selection of best fit methods for manufacture (e.g. routing fixture vs. CNC machining)
    • Collaborate on capacity and capability enhancement by reduce setup times and improving fixtures for error proofing
    • Participation in continuous improvement activities in programming and CNC machine operations.
Will cross train in the operation of all 3, 4 and 5 axis CNC machines and in manual machining and will serve as an operator when required
Qualifications
Education: A minimum of an associate degree with preference given to candidates with additional education in a technical field.
Experience:
  • 3-5 years minimum experience with a wide array of CNC machine programming and operations processes preferably related to composites.
  • 3-5 years experience using CNC programming software-Power mill preferred
  • 3-5 years experience interpreting technical drawings and 3-D models-GD&T and Solidworks preferred
Skills/Abilities Essential to the Position:
?Mechanical Aptitude ? Attention to Detail ?PC Skills (hardware and software)
?Dependability ?Team Oriented ? Ability to adapt to changing company priorities
?Strong Time Management ?Problem Solving ?Initiative ?Results Oriented
?Strong Interpersonal, Written, Listening and Verbal Communication Skills
? Customer Focus ? Strong Math Skills ? Analytical Skills
Knowledge : CNC Programming, CNC machine operations, ability to read blueprints and engineering drawings, ability to use measuring equipment-calipers, height gauges, micrometers
